Common toilet faults

Typical customer enquiries include:

  • Water constantly running into the pan
  • A cistern that does not fill
  • A slow or noisy fill valve
  • A flush button that no longer works
  • A handle that feels loose
  • A weak or incomplete flush
  • Water leaking from the inlet
  • Leaks between cistern and pan
  • Movement around the toilet base
  • A toilet that blocks repeatedly

The visible symptom does not always identify the failed component, so the cistern normally needs to be inspected.

Fill valves and flush valves

The fill valve controls the water entering the cistern. A failed fill valve may run continuously, fill slowly or make noise.

The flush valve releases water into the pan. A worn seal can allow water to pass continuously into the toilet bowl.

In many modern cisterns, these components can be replaced without changing the complete toilet, provided compatible parts are available and access is reasonable.

Close-coupled toilet leaks

Leaks may come from:

  • The inlet connection
  • Cistern fixing bolts
  • The large sealing washer between cistern and pan
  • Condensation
  • A cracked cistern or pan
  • Poor alignment

The cistern may need to be removed to replace the internal seals properly.

Repair or replace?

Repair is normally sensible when:

  • The ceramic is sound
  • Suitable internal parts are available
  • The toilet is securely fixed
  • The waste connection is in good condition

Replacement may be better when:

  • The ceramic is cracked
  • The toilet is badly stained or damaged
  • Multiple parts have failed
  • The model uses obsolete components
  • The installation itself is poor

Why is water constantly running into the toilet bowl?

A worn flush-valve seal is a common cause, although water level and fill-valve problems can produce similar symptoms.

Can all toilet parts be replaced?

Many can, but concealed cisterns and older models may require specific parts.

Does a leaking toilet need replacing?

Not usually. Many leaks come from valves, seals or connections that can be repaired.

Can you fit a new toilet I have purchased?

Yes, provided it is compatible with the waste position, water supply and available space.
